Future Opportunities – Warehouse Associate Torrance, California, United States Epirus is a high-growth technology company dedicated to overcoming the asymmetric challenges inherent to the future of national security. Epirus' flagship product, Leonidas, is a software-defined system built using intelligent power management techniques which allow power-hungry systems to do more with less. At Epirus, we're always looking ahead-and that includes building relationships with forward-thinking engineers who want to shape the future of defense technology. While we may not have an immediate opening that matches your background, we invite you to express interest in future Warehouse Associate opportunities. **This posting is for resume collection in anticipation of future opportunities. A member of our Talent Acquisition team will contact you if a suitable position becomes available.** Learn More about our Warehouse Roles: Warehouse Associate - Shipping and Receiving - Verify shipment accuracy using packing list. - Maintain/Update the Order Log with all incoming shipments. - Perform routine weekly cycle counts. - Pick and prepare internal customer orders (Inventory Request). - Update/Adjust inventory as needed using the WMS/ERP system. - Operate Forklift as needed following all safety guidelines. - Inventory organization and maintenance. - Maintain warehouse and workspace in a clean, safe, and organized fashion. - Assist as needed to reach departmental and company goals. Basic Qualifications - HS Diploma or equivalent - A background in warehouse operations, including shipping, receiving, order fulfillment, and inventory with 3+ years is preferred. - Forklift operator experience is a plus. - US Citizen and/or Permanent Resident (future
